Statement of Volatility – Dell PowerEdge T20
CAUTION: A CAUTION indicates either potential damage to hardware or loss of data and tells you how to avoid the
problem.
The Dell PowerEdge T20 contains both volatile and non-volatile (NV) components. Volatile components lose their data
immediately after power is removed from the component. Non-volatile (NV) components continue to retain their data
even after power is removed from the component. Components chosen as user-definable configuration options (those not
soldered to the motherboard) are not included in the Statement of Volatility. Configuration option information (pertinent to options
such as microprocessors, remote access controllers, and storage controllers) is available by component separately. The
following NV components are present on the Dell PowerEdge T20 server.
